    Abstract: Lock-out mechanisms for driver handheld mobile devices are provided to prevent operation of one or more functions of handheld mobile devices by drivers when operating vehicles based on device location data and device motion data within a vehicle by wirelessly communicating with at least one wireless station access point located inside of the vehicle. The lock-out mechanisms disable the ability of a handheld mobile device to perform certain functions, such as texting or browsing, while one is driving. In one embodiment, a handheld mobile device may provide a lock-out mechanism without requiring any modifications or additions to a vehicle by using a motion analyzer, a mobile device position locator and a lock-out mechanism. In other embodiments, the handheld mobile device may provide a lock-out mechanism with modifications or additions to the vehicle, including the use of wireless signals transmitted by the vehicle or by a wireless station access point disposed within the vehicle.

    Abstract: A multi-wheel-drive bicycle that includes a dual chain-and-sprocket drive mechanism mated with a two-opposite-sided paddle-main-sprocket system is provided. The multi-wheel-drive bicycle comprises a frame having first and second opposing sides and having front, rear and lower ends. A front wheel is rotatably mounted on the front end of the frame and a rear wheel is rotatably mounted on the rear end of the frame. The multi-wheel-drive bicycle further comprises a chain-driven rear-drive mechanism configured for transmitting rotational power to the rear wheel. The chain-driven rear-drive mechanism includes a rear main-drive sprocket disposed on the first side of the frame and located at the lower end of the frame. The multi-wheel-drive bicycle further comprises a chain-driven front-drive mechanism configured for transmitting rotational power to the front wheel.

    Abstract: A network access system, e.g. a network hotspot, requires a mobile network access device, e.g. a smart phone or WiFi only device, to provide a network access standard designation and/or a device identification datum to gain access to network services. The network access standard designation may be provided by the mobile network access device to an online signup server via a EKU_key_purpose field of a PKCS10 certificate signing request. The device identification datum may be provided to the OSU via a subject field of the signing request. The OSU may require that the device identification datum be the same as a device identification datum provided by the mobile network access device prior to the mobile network access device requesting a signed network access certificate.

    Abstract: Methods and systems are described for cleaning contamination from the surface of an object within a lithographic apparatus. A lithographic apparatus is provided that includes an illumination system configured to condition a radiation beam, a support constructed to hold a patterning device (302), the patterning device being capable of imparting the radiation beam with a pattern in its cross-section to form a patterned radiation beam, a substrate table constructed to hold a substrate, and a projection system configured to project the patterned radiation beam onto a target portion of the substrate. The lithographic apparatus further includes a cleaning system (500) for cleaning particles off of a surface of either the support or the patterning device. The cleaning system includes a cleaning surface (502) designed to contact the surface of either the support or the patterning device.

    Abstract: A lithographic apparatus comprises an alignment system including a tunable narrow pass-band filter configured to receive a broad-band radiation and to filter the broad-band radiation into narrow-band linearly polarized radiation. The tunable narrow pass-band filter is further configured to modulate an intensity and wavelength of the narrow-band radiation and to provide a plurality of pass-band filters at a same time or nearly the same time. The alignment system further includes a relay and mechanical interface configured to receive the narrow-band radiation and to adjust a profile of the narrow-band radiation based on physical properties of alignment targets on a substrate. The adjusted narrow-band radiation is focused on the alignment targets using a focusing system.

    Abstract: In one embodiment of the present invention, a hand-held, portable electronic device is provided for use with a retainable accessory including a conductive male member which extends longitudinally from an end of the retainable accessory. The hand-held, portable electronic device may comprise a cavity in an exterior periphery of the hand-held, portable electronic device. The cavity may be configured to receive the conductive male member of the retainable accessory for storing the retainable accessory by inserting the conductive male member of the retainable accessory within the cavity. The retainable accessory may be adapted to communicate with the hand-held, portable electronic device wirelessly via an electronic signal such that the conductive male member of the retainable accessory to enable flow of charge such that the retainable accessory can function by electronically communicating with the hand-held, portable electronic device when physically not connected thereto.

    Abstract: For protection of a dog during travel in a motor vehicle, in one embodiment, a seatbelt harness may include a restraint portion coupled to an attachment portion that may have first and second connectors which are either fixedly or removably attached to the restraint portion. The first connector may be adapted to attach to a seatbelt or a first belt connector in their default positions and the second connector may be adapted to attach to a second belt connector or an anchor. The positions of first and second connectors may be selected for aligning them with the restraint portion such that the attachment portion to act in conjunction with the restraint portion to enable positioning of the pet on a vehicle seat at an intermediate point along a longitudinal path between the first belt connector and the second belt connector or between the first belt connector and the anchor.

    Abstract: A lithographic apparatus has an alignment system including a radiation source configured to convert narrow-band radiation into continuous, flat and broad-band radiation. An acoustically tunable narrow pass-band filter filters the broad-band radiation into narrow-band linearly polarized radiation. The narrow-band radiation may be focused on alignment targets of a wafer so as to enable alignment of the wafer. In an embodiment, the filter is configured to modulate an intensity and wavelength of radiation produced by the radiation source and to have multiple simultaneous pass-bands. The radiation source generates radiation that has high spatial coherence and low temporal coherence.

    Abstract: A holder such as a portable document/notebook holder is provided for use with a portable computer such as a netbook or a laptop computer to locate a document or a notebook in a front space relative to a user by mounting the holder on to the portable computer and attaching the document or notebook to that holder. Connectors such as clips may be coupled to ends of two arms that are movably coupled to each other on the other ends. For example, a first arm may fold against a second arm in a closed position and the first arm may maintain an open position when the first arm is either partially folded or not folded. For reading hand written notes, instead of repetitive turning of the neck sideways only upward and downward movement of eyeballs is sufficient which avoids straining of neck or back, making the typing much faster and a comfortable task.

    Abstract: A hand-held, portable electronic device is provided with a retainer port that defines an accessory retaining structure formed in an exterior periphery of a device housing for removably retaining a retainable wireless accessory in a cavity of the accessory retaining structure. In one embodiment of the present invention, the hand-held, portable electronic device includes a first transceiver adapted to communicate with the retainable wireless accessory over a short-range wireless communication link. The retainable wireless accessory may include a second transceiver adapted to communicate with the hand-held, portable electronic device using the short-range wireless communication link.

    Abstract: A seat belt for dogs and cats is configured to couple to both a buckle and a prong of a vehicle seat belt system. In one embodiment, a detachable seat belt kit comprises a restraint strap having a coupling member and a harness having a securing member which is configured to couple to the coupling member. The harness includes a first connector and a second connector adapted to releasably couple to a first prong and a first buckle of a shoulder/lap belt combination seat belt system respectively. The harness further includes a first harness portion between a first harness end and a second harness end. The first harness portion includes a first intermediate point at which the securing member is affixed. The restraint strap includes a second intermediate point where the coupling member is affixed.

    Abstract: A customizable audio earpiece includes an ear bud body with an ear bud size of which is adjustable along with some control over its orientation. The ear bud body comprises a ball point with teeth that couples to a mating cavity with teethed groves to movably lock or snap with each other on an ear bud stick. The flexibility of one or more petal shaped fingers provides an adequate level of stiffness for the ear bud when resting therein. The teeth on the ends of these petal shaped fingers releasably couple to teeth on a speaker body. In this way, users have varying size of ears with different size of ear canal cavities and conchal bowls can comfortably use the customizable audio earpiece.

    Abstract: A hand-held, portable electronic device is provided with a retainer port for removably receiving one or more attachable wireless audiophones for in situ charging of at least one of a first or second attachable wireless audiophone on the hand-held, portable electronic device. In one embodiment of the present invention, a retainer port configured to mate with a first connector of a first attachable wireless audiophone including at least one of a speaker or a microphone at a hand-held, portable electronic device having a device housing with a surface is provided. The retainer port may comprise at least one of a first or a second port socket configured for removably retaining the first attachable wireless audiophone on the hand-held, portable electronic device. The first port socket to communicatively receive the first connector of the first attachable wireless audiophone for in situ charging thereof when the hand-held, portable electronic device is connected to an electrical power source for recharging.

    Abstract: A hand-held, portable electronic device is provided with a retainer port for removably coupling an attachable wireless audiophone thereto. By removably coupling the attachable wireless audiophone, the retainer port may detachably retain the attachable wireless audiophone on the hand-held, portable electronic device. The hand-held, portable electronic device may include a first transceiver adapted to communicate with a second transceiver of the attachable wireless audiophone over a wireless communication link. As one example, a cell phone may removably receive a portion of a wireless headset in a retainer port on the cell phone housing for holding and/or in situ charging the wireless headset, such as Bluetooth wireless headset. Both the cell phone and the wireless headset may include a battery, respectively. A shared or common charger may charge the battery of the cell phone and the battery of the wireless headset in situ.
